The Hamsa (Arabic: Khamsah (?????? ); Hebrew: khamsah (?????????),) is a palm-shaped amulet popular throughout the Middle East and North Africa, and commonly used in jewelry and wall hangings. According to various local superstitions, the hamsa,  which depicts the open right hand, is believed to provide defense against the 'evil eye curse:'  a result of being  watched by others in envy, disgust, or malevolent disapproval. It has been theorized that its origins lie in Carthage (modern-day Tunisia) and may have been associated with the pagan goddess Tanit.
